DIY Scrabble Photo Collage

This year, I wanted to do something special for my husband for Valentine’s Day.  We usually have a habit of letting holidays slide by without getting each other anything.  Usually money is tight and we don’t know what to buy anyway!  Well this year, Jordan has been working two jobs, and I wanted to do something special to show that I appreciate him.  I did a month’s worth of Valentines with reasons why I love him, and I wanted something fun to give him on Valentine’s Day as well.  He and I love to play Scrabble in the evenings after the boys are in bed (he always wins!), and I thought maybe I would make something with Scrabble tiles.  I went to Target to get a Scrabble game, but I couldn’t believe that they cost $18!  I discovered that you can buy Scrabble tiles on Amazon, ebay, and Etsy for less, but I had waited until the last minute.

So here’s what I did:

  • Step 1 – set up the Scrabble board and took pictures of cute messages, like this one:

DIY Scrabble Photo Collage

  • Step 2 – Went shopping for a photo collage frame.  After dragging four children around three stores I found the perfect one with five 5×7 openings!
  • Step 3 – I ordered 5×7 prints of the Scrabble shots from Walgreens and made sure they were oriented the right way to match the openings on the frame.  They were ready to pick up within an hour.
  • Step 4 – I finished off the collage with a picture of my husband and I that a friend took for us during the holidays.

I was so happy with how it turned out that I waited up for Jordan to get home from his second job last night to give it to him!  Thankfully, he got home “early” at 11:15 p.m., and he loved it!

This would also make a fantastic wedding or anniversary gift!
